About this route:
A direct, nonstop flight between Gary/Chicago International Airport (GYY), Gary, Indiana (near Chicago), United States and Rouyn-Noranda Airport (YUY), Rouyn-Noranda, Quebec, Canada would travel a Great Circle distance of 618 miles (or 995 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Gary/Chicago International Airport and Rouyn-Noranda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Gary/Chicago International Airport (GYY):
- Federal funds were secured in January 2006 to move railroad tracks away from the northwest corner to allow extension of the main runway to 9,000 feet, as well as add gates to the existing passenger terminal building.
- The closest airport to Gary/Chicago International Airport (GYY) is Chicago Midway International Airport (MDW), which is located 21 miles (34 kilometers) NW of GYY.
- Because of Gary/Chicago International Airport's relatively low elevation of 591 feet, planes can take off or land at Gary/Chicago International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- Chicago-based Boeing selected the airport to permanently base its Midwest corporate jet fleet.
